Description

The City of Mulberry Commission voted to reject entering into the Polk Regional Water Cooperative (PRWC) Conservation Project Agreement, which would have had an annual budget of $150,000, funded by the Heartland Headwaters Fund and member governments. Mulberry's share would have been approximately $380 each year under this evergreen contract.
